The Challenge of Resolutions
Resolutions tend to focus on setting specific goals—such as “I will exercise every day” or “I will eat healthier.” While these goals are admirable, they can sometimes feel like a burden or source of failure if we’re unable to keep up with them. Over time, the pressure to “succeed” can trigger feelings of frustration, shame, or guilt, which only reinforce the old behaviors we are trying to break.
Instead of setting goals that feel rigid and out of reach, it’s important to understand why we are drawn to certain behaviors, especially those that no longer serve us. Often, these behaviors stem from unresolved trauma, unhealthy coping mechanisms, or emotional wounds. When these underlying causes are addressed, it becomes much easier to make meaningful, sustainable changes.
How EMDR Therapy Helps Break Free from Past Behaviors
EMDR therapy is an evidence-based approach designed to help individuals process and heal from trauma and distressing experiences. Through a structured method involving bilateral stimulation (such as guided eye movements), EMDR allows you to reprocess negative memories and the emotions tied to them, helping to reduce the power these memories hold over your behavior.
When it comes to New Year’s resolutions, EMDR can support your ability to:
• Identify and address the root causes of behaviors that feel difficult to change.
• Process past emotional pain or trauma that may be driving unhealthy coping strategies.
• Overcome self-limiting beliefs, such as “I’m not good enough” or “I can’t change,” that prevent you from reaching your potential.
• Increase self-compassion and self-awareness, making it easier to set and maintain intentions that align with your values.
EMDR Intensives: A Path to Lasting Change
For those who want to dive deeper and make significant changes in a short period of time, EMDR Intensives are an excellent option. These focused sessions typically last between 4 to 6 hours, providing the space and time needed to make substantial progress in healing. During an EMDR Intensive, we can work through multiple issues, process old trauma, and release emotional blocks, all in a single session. The benefits of these intensive sessions are felt quickly, making it easier for you to create and sustain meaningful changes in your life.
